.menu {list-style:none; margin:0; padding:0}
ul.menu * {margin:0; padding:0}
ul.menu a {display:block; color:#000; text-decoration:none}
ul.menu li {position:relative; float:left; height:42px; line-height:45px; margin-left:6px; padding-top:0;
						text-align:center; width:99px; background:url(../img/menu/li-bg1.gif) no-repeat;}
ul.menu ul {position:absolute; top:45px; left:0; display:none; opacity:0; list-style:none;}
ul.menu ul li { 
	width:160px;
	position:relative;
	margin:0;
	height:30px;
	repeat-y; padding-bottom:10px;
	border-bottom:1px solid #000;
	-moz-border-radius: 5px;
	-webkit-border-radius: 5px;
	border-radius:5px;
	background-color:#B3DF4C;
	background-image:none;
}
ul.menu ul li a {display:block; }
ul.menu ul li a:hover { color:#000; font-weight:bold;}

/*ul.menu .menulink {width:99px;}
ul.menu .menulink:hover, ul.menu .menuhover {background:url(../img/menu/header_over.gif)}*/
ul.menu .sub {background:url(../img/menu/arrow.gif) 145px 20px no-repeat;}
/*ul.menu ul li.topline { background:url(../img/menu/dropdown-001.png) no-repeat;}
ul.menu ul li.underline { background:url(../img/menu/dropdown003.png) no-repeat;}*/

